PHOTO // Campaign - Forest deserves to be known – clean and well-maintained

Employees of Moldsilva Agency carried out cleanup activities in more than 100 locations within the forest fund managed by the agency’s forestry enterprises. These actions are part of the national campaign -Forest deserves to be known – clean and well-maintained.

Thus, staff from the 23 territorial forestry entities and their subdivisions took part in activities for the maintenance and cleaning of the forest fund. Most of the actions focused on recreation and leisure areas, land adjacent to national and local routes, forest sectors frequently visited by the population, and natural reserves.

Employees of the central office of Moldsilva Agency participated in cleanup actions carried out in Strășeni, in an area with centuries-old trees, suggestively named “Stephen the Great’s Oak” near Scoreni.

The cleanup campaign is traditionally held every spring and involves forestry employees, who perform works to arrange and manage forestry infrastructure facilities. This year, the cleanup works are being carried out between April 7 and 30.
